High pressure die is a manufacturing process in which the
aluminum in its molten form is injected with a casting machine under
extreme force, speed and pressure into a steel or mold to create parts
of the desired shape and design。 The rating of casting machines is in
clamping tons universally。 This rating reflects the amount of pressure
exerted on the die。 The size of the machine ranges from 400 to 4000
tons。
